The bottle was a cerulean glass with hammered silver cap. I wasn’t aware of notes until recently. I instantly checked for Mediterranean’s notes to know what was it about this bottle that attracted me towards it.



The exotic quality comes from Madagascar orchid, wisteria and Star magnolia, with light finishes of peach, Sicilian mandarin and the beautifully named Damask Plum. Amber, sandal wood and musk were the base note.

The Sandalwood and Amber add a spicy, woodsy quality, which nicely balances the fruits and exotic florals. Everything combines to create a delicate scent that evokes sunshine, summer and adventure.

An epilator is a compact device that removes hairs from its roots. A bunch of hair is removed with a single pass as tweezers rotate and pull the hair from its roots. The best part - you can have smooth skin for two weeks or up to a month!




Epilation is not only a cheaper alternative to hair removal, but also an effective method. After extended usage, fewer hairs grow and, most importantly, they grow thinner. In the beginning you may take almost the similar amount of time that you spend at your salon, however over time you may just take 40 minutes tops.




Epilators can be either dry or wet or a combination of both. If you are starting off or have very low resistance to pain. I would suggest getting a wet epilator as you can use it under the shower where pores are open thus easing the pain.

Using an epilator is incredibly simple. Anyone can do it and that’s why I truly recommend these devices as the optimal way of getting smooth skin. Just move it slowly at a 90 degrees angle against the direction in which the hair is growing. Will it hurt, yes! But if you are used to waxing then the pain won’t even bother you!

While buying an epilator, do check for the following features:

1. The most important and basic thing that an epilator does is to remove hair from its roots, and not just the surface. Hence, it’s important to check for epilators that come with tweezers.The more tweezers it has, the less time each epilation session will take.

2. Hygiene: Check the cleaning method involved. It’s different for wet and dry epilators.

3. Accessories
a) An efficiency cap is something I always want to find in the box because, trust me, it eases on the pain a little and it makes the entire hair removing process more comfortable.

b) There are all sorts of accessories like cooling gloves and massaging heads, having the same purpose: making the pain less intense. However, always use the cooling glove after epilation not before or during.

c) Built-in light ensures that you won’t miss any hairs.

 d) Number of speeds, usually two. There are few epilators who have just one speed.

e) Corded or cordless (rechargeable or battery operable).

When TishTash gave me a goodie bag with Herbal Essentials I was over the moon. Herbal Essentials is 100% natural and it’s made in UAE with imported Himalayan natural ingredients.





Herbal essentials Problem Skin Scrub contains natural clay (Gopichand) – a magnesium iron and aluminum yellow earth – similar to Bentonite along with neem, brahmi, turmeric, basil, walnut shell, sunflower oil, coco palm wax.

It smells very earthy, and oddly enough I felt it smelled like cumin. I loved the fragrance, it had a soothing and relaxing effect.




It comes in n easy to use wide plastic jar with a screw up lid. The texture is that of soft clay with tiny beads which are not harsh, but easily cleanse your skin. If you are a first timer with sheet face masks like me, then I'm sure you will be apprehensiveness about a 'ready to wear' mask. Sheet face masks involve very little effort from your end. All you need to do is to put on the face mask and relax.



I used the Skin Republic Platinum mask. For starters,Skin Republic is a scientifically formulated, dermatologist tested hypo-allergenic range combining the latest advances in skin care with nature’s restorative properties. 


The Skin Republic sheet face masks are incredibly effective in delivering nutrients due to the close and continuous contact with the skin. They have seven sheet face masks which are infused with concentrated serum targeting six primary skin concerns: anti-aging, firming and lifting, regenerating and revitalising, brightening, repairing and restoring, cleansing and pore refining. The Platinum Lift mask reduces the signs of aging, it's rich in antioxidants, firms, tones and lifts your skin. It contains Nano-Platinum, Trehalose and Pomegranate that have antioxidant capabilities and assist in firming and lifting the skin, enhancing its elasticity and texture. 

The instructions say to cleanse and tone your skin first, and then applying the mask leaving it on for 15-20 minutes while resting. Any excess serum left in the pouch can with benefit be applied to the neck, décolleté and hands, which i must say is super amazing.
